Kinokawa ryu Membership
Information on the Kinokawa ryu annual membership.
- Who does it apply to?
- It applies to everyone! Your membership directly supports Kinokawa ryu and Hanshi Wirth.
- What does it cost?
- $50 per year, except as noted below.
- Membership is per-household; Couples, spouses, or families pay only one membership fee.
- Membership is automatic and free for:
- ...anyone holding a Kinokawa ryu Sandan rank or higher.
- ...any Kinokawa ryu dan rank who is contributing significantly in support of a club or dojo.
- ...members of Kinokawa ryu affiliated clubs. (This usually applies to college students training at college clubs. The school pays an annual affiliation fee which covers the students' individual memberships.)
- When do I pay for my membership?
- If you are just beginning to train, it is not necessary to pay your membership fee immediately. After about two months, we'll mail you information about your membership, along with detailed instructions on how to pay. After that, we'll automatically remind you each year.
